Duets Collection By Barry Manilow
New York, NY (Top40 Charts/ Legacy Recordings) Grammy, Tony, and Emmy Award-winning recording artist Barry Manilow has been proudly collaborating with the world's greatest singers whenever possible. His duet partners have included Barbra Streisand, Bette Midler, Dionne Warwick, Reba McEntire, Mel Torme, Sarah Vaughan, Diane Schuur, Phyllis McGuire (of the McGuire Sisters), Sheena Easton, and many more. He has also collaborated with pop groups like Kid Creole & the Coconuts and The Association.
For the first time, 15 of Barry's most outstanding and memorable performances with an A-list of singers have been collected on Duets. The title will be available at all physical and digital retail outlets starting May 3, through Arista/ Legacy, a division of SONY MUSIC ENTERTAINMENT. Duets is a timely reminder of Barry Manilow's successful residency at the Paris Theater in Las Vegas, with performance dates now extended into 2012.

"I'm very proud of this album," Manilow said recently. "Recording each song was a thrill because these singers are so great, but listening to all of the cuts back-to-back was an overwhelming experience. Getting the opportunity to sing with them was an honor."

With worldwide record sales exceeding 80 million, Barry Manilow is ranked as the top Adult Contemporary chart artist of all time, according to R&R (Radio & Records). His track record includes no less than 25 consecutive top 40 hits on the Billboard Hot 100.

DUETS by BARRY MANILOW (Arista/Legacy 88697 82093 2)





Title

With

From album (or source)

Year





1. *You've Got A Friend

Melissa Manchester

The Greatest Songs of the Seventies

2007





2. Hey Mambo

Kid Creole & the Coconuts

Swing Street

1987





3. Let Me Be Your Wings
(end title duet)

Debra Byrd

Thumbelina O.S.

1994





4. Cherish/Windy

The Association

Greatest Songs Of The Sixties

2006





5. Look To The Rainbow

Barbara Cook

Showstoppers

1991





6. Islands In The Stream

Reba McEntire

Greatest Songs Of The Eighties

2008





7. Big City Blues

Mel Torme (featuring Gerry Mulligan)

2:00 AM Paradise Cafe

1984





8. On A Slow Boat To China

Bette Midler

Bette Midler Sings The Rosemary Clooney Songbook

2003





9. Run To Me

Dionne Warwick

Manilow Collection/20 Classic Hits

1985





10. Summertime

Diane Schuur (featuring Stan Getz)

Swing Street

1987





11. Sincerely/Teach Me Tonight

Phyllis McGuire

The Greatest Songs of the Fifties

2005





12. Blue

Sarah Vaughan

2:00 AM Paradise Cafe

1984





13. Now And Forever

Sheena Easton

The Pebble and the Penguin O.S.

1995





14. I Won't Be The One To Let Go

Barbra Streisand

Duets (by Barbra Streisand)

2002





15. The Last Duet

Lily Tomlin

Barry

1980





* indicates previously unreleased mix
